Áísínai'pi, A Visual Quest, is Mark's third and most recent offering of photography of the northern Great Plains. It focuses on Áísínai’pi/Writing-on-Stone UNESCO World Heritage Site. Adhering to the standard set with my previous books, Áísínai’pi will be my first self-published book. It is currently in production at Friesens Printing, in Manitoba, Canada. Like its predecessors, Áísínai’pi explores the landscape and uses narrative to guide the reader. Unlike the others, it is an intimate exposé of a multi-decade relationship that I have shared with this mystical landscape.

The art of photographer, media producer, and mixed media artist Mark Vitaris is sweeping in style and scope. Through his art, he preserves that which is ephemeral. He believes there is an intimate connection between the forms his art takes and the circumstances from which it derives.
For much of his professional and artistic career, location photography has been his chosen métier. His work is project-based, honed from decades of professional assignments employing natural light and conditions to interpret visual concepts.
Vitaris earned a B.A. in Communications, from the University of Ottawa (Canada). His award winning work has been widely exhibited and is included in private and public collections provincially, nationally, and internationally.
He resides in Calgary, Alberta.
